Astronics Corporation Named a Supplier of the Year by Rockwell Collins for the Second Consecutive Year

EAST AURORA, N.Y.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Astronics Corporation (NASDAQ: ATRO), a leader in advanced, high performance lighting, electrical power and automated test systems for the global aerospace and defense industries, announced today that its Luminescent Systems Canada Inc. (LSI Canada) subsidiary has been selected by Rockwell Collins as the 2011 Human Machine Interface Supplier of the Year. This is the second year in a row that LSI Canada has received this award.

The Supplier of the Year award is an acknowledgement of significant contributions made during the year by suppliers to Rockwell Collins and is based on quality, delivery, total cost of ownership, lead time and customer service. The award was presented to Astronics at the 2011 Rockwell Collins Annual Supplier Conference in Cedar Rapids, Iowa.

Peter Gundermann, President and Chief Executive Officer of Astronics, commented, “We have been a supplier to Rockwell Collins for more than ten years and are honored to receive this award for the second consecutive year. Our selection for this distinguished award is a testament to both the superior quality of our products and the exceptional customer service provided by the LSI Canada team.”

ABOUT ASTRONICS CORPORATION

Astronics Corporation is a leader in advanced, high performance lighting, electrical power and automated test systems for the global aerospace and defense industries. The Company’s strategy is to develop and maintain positions of technical leadership in its chosen aerospace and defense markets, to leverage those positions to grow the amount of content and volume of product it sells to those markets and to selectively acquire businesses with similar technical capabilities that could benefit from our leadership position and strategic direction. Astronics Corporation, and its wholly-owned subsidiaries, DME Corporation, Astronics Advanced Electronic Systems Corp. and Luminescent Systems Inc., have a reputation for high quality designs, exceptional responsiveness, strong brand recognition and best-in-class manufacturing practices.

ABOUT ROCKWELL COLLINS

Rockwell Collins (NYSE: COL) is a pioneer in the development and deployment of innovative communication and aviation electronic solutions for both commercial and government applications. Our expertise in flight deck avionics, cabin electronics, mission communications, information management, and simulation and training is delivered by nearly 20,000 employees, and a global service and support network that crosses 27 countries.
